from Amigo Audio Year / Model Reviewed: 1997 Camaro Summary: I had an 85 S-10. It was the bumpiest ride I've ever had. It came with an old OLD Clarion cd player. This thing was so beat up, it skipped 24/7, and the face wouldn't latch sometimes. After months of hassle, I contacted my local audio shop and they recommended the VBD500. It was affordable and they had done numerous installs with this unit and never had one complaint. So I thought I'd give it a whirl. What the heck! Sadly, when I sold my truck, the cd player went with it. I haven't been able to locate one of these units for quite some time. I went with an Alpine for my new car and it skips on all of my burned cds, skips on cds w/ barely a fingerprint on them. Its amazing how a name can be worth so much while the quality isn't. I want my Lanzar back :( Strengths: Never skipped once
Played all of my burned cds flawlessly
Great FM reception
Very reliable
Easy installation Weaknesses: Plain looking face
